Match Overview
Despite Carlton almost certain to miss out on Finals, and Collingwood almost certainties to make them, this is yet another match between two great traditional rivals - some would argue that it is THE defining rivalry of Australian football - where anything can happen. On paper though this game is sixth versus twelfth - Carlton coming off yet another loss against the Giants, while Collingwood are coming straight off a pair of losses.
A win in this game for the Blues is a must to have even a faint hope of keeping them in touch with the finals, as well as increasing the odds that one of the lower ranked teams in the eight will drop out. The Pies will be chasing a win to solidify their place in the eight.
This match is being played in the hated Sunday night fixture - so should make a good tv spectacle, with a smaller crowd than would otherwise attend.
